Broker banned for using £570k of client money
The Financial Services Authority (FSA) has imposed a lifetime ban on David Marriott, a former chief executive of two insurance intermediaries:
Target Underwriting Ltd and Professional Insurance Select Ltd.
Mr Marriott failed to segregate and protect money from clients’ insurance premiums and used client money to support the day-to-day finances at both failing firms.
